[CHAT] Individual stitches? by tiredofthisalready in CrossStitch

[–]odddelorean 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Not sure if you’re referring to the individual greens and yellows mixed in, but if that is what you’re talkin about, normally I would use the english method (completeing each full cross one at a time) and then jump to the next closest one and do another full cross, etc. since the danish method (doing a half stitch for each then finishing it later) would use more thread. So, especially if you’re doing a kit, I’d recommend english method for those stitches to save your thread. Ofc if this isnt what you meant just let me know and I can hopefully help answer

[CHAT] What are your thoughts on thread conditioner? by Dear_Okra_9597 in CrossStitch

[–]odddelorean 2 points3 points  (0 children)

I started using it a while back and have noticed I can use longer strands of thread without worrying about it tangling, and that the thread tends to pull smoother through the fabric. I have yet to finish a piece using conditioner, so i cant really speak as to how it looks after being washed and such, though. I know it’s pretty popular with cross stitchers. Although, i think a poll on the embroidery subreddit a while back proved most people haven’t even heard of it over there, so perhaps it depends on the project type whether or not to use it?
